Is this plugin actually supported as the response on the support page is really slow? I am getting an error when trying to active the plugin: Parse error: syntax error, unexpected ‘[‘ in /home/gdprhelp/public_html/wp-content/plugins/wpfavs/admin/class-wpfavs-admin.php on line 129 You are using an old php version. Plugin required at least 5.4 No I am using 7.0.26 It is a fresh wp install running wp 4.9.1 and no other plugins and default theme Double check php version please. Create a info.php file in your root directory and add <?php phpinfo();?> to see which version it says. That error means old php version Sorry, you were correct my PHP version had changed to an old version. Not sure why that happened. Plugin working now, will be signing up for the pro service soon.
